Q : Can I become an Officer in Indian Air Force if completed 12th from Open School?

Yes, you can become Officer in Indian Air Force after 12th from open School.

To become officer in Indian Air Force you have to apply for NDA Exam.

NDA stands for National Defence Academy. NDA exam is conducted by UPSC twice a year.

Eligibility criteria for Air Force :

Candidate must have passed 12th class with physics and mathematics from any recognised board.

Age limit : 16.5 years to 19 years

Nationality : Candidate must be Indian.

Marital Status and Sex : Candidate must be unmarried Male.

You have completed 12th standard so you are eligible for Indian Air Force exam through NDA exam.

Procedure for NDA exam:-

1.Written test
2.Physical test
3.Medical
4.Interview

Written test is conducted by UPSC but other 3 steps are conducted by SSB.

The candidates who have completed the 12th standard from a recognized board or equivalent exam are eligible for NDA exam. Final year of 12th standard candidate are eligible for NDA exam. Your age should be in between to 16.5 years to 19.5 years. There is no age relaxation for SC/ST candidates.
